What Does Medicare Cover?


Anyone holding a current Medicare card has access to:

  • One comprehensive eye test every three years (for those under 65 years)
  • One comprehensive eye test every year (if you’re 65 +)
  • Contact lens consultations (within a specific range of optical prescriptions)
  • Eye tests as needed if you have an eye condition, such as glaucoma or macular degeneration

Are All Eye Tests Covered by Medicare?


Not all. More specific eye tests, such as those for contact lenses, vision therapy or dry eye, may incur additional costs.

What About Private Health Funds?

Private health funds don’t typically cover eye tests, but depending on your policy, they may cover up to 100% of the cost of frames, prescription or contact lenses.
